NOVELTY - Antistatic coating material comprises chelates of polymer molecule and metal ion, and conductive nanomaterial, the polymer molecule contains amino groups; the chelates of polymer molecule and metal ion, and conductive nanomaterial form mixed solution, or forming a first solution with chelate comprising polymer molecule and metal ion, using solution containing the conductive nanomaterial as second solution, and first solution and the second solution are used in combination. USE - The antistatic coating material is useful for preparing antistatic coating (claimed). ADVANTAGE - The antistatic coating material: has electrical conductivity; and can improve the electrical conductivity of the antistatic coating and also improve the mechanical wear resistance of the coating. DETAILED DESCRIPTION - INDEPENDENT CLAIMS are also included for: (1) Preparing the antistatic coating material, comprising mixing the amino group-containing polymer solution and metal organic salt to obtain first solution, the first solution containing polymer molecules and metal ions; adding conductive nanomaterials to the first solution to obtain a mixed solution comprising chelate of polymer molecules and metal ions and conductive nanomaterials, or, configuring second solution containing the conductive nanomaterial; (2) Antistatic coating, comprising main body layer formed on solid, the main body layer comprising amino group-containing polymer molecules, metal ions and conductive nanomaterials; and (3) Forming antistatic coating comprising coating antistatic coating material on solid, coating the solid with mixed solution to form the main body layer of antistatic coating; or respectively coating the first solution and the second solution on the solid, coating the second solution to form the main body layer, coating a first solution to form a base layer on the bottom of the bulk layer and/or coating a first solution to form a cover layer on top of the bulk layer; by adjusting the mass of polymer molecules in the antistatic coating material, adjusting the wear resistance of the antistatic coating.
